An experiment is designed to observe the differences between the experimental group and the control group. The experimental group receives the treatment or intervention being tested, while the control group does not, serving as a baseline for comparison. This allows researchers to determine the effects of the treatment and draw conclusions about its efficacy. By analyzing the outcomes, researchers can assess any significant differences caused by the treatment.
